First and foremost, it imparts a distinct smoky flavor that enhances the natural taste of the fish. The high heat of the grill also sears the exterior of the fish, locking in moisture and creating a crispy, flavorful crust. Additionally, grilling is a relatively quick and easy way to cook fish, making it a great option for weeknight dinners or outdoor gatherings.<\/p>\n<p>Another benefit of grilling fish is that it allows you to control the cooking process more precisely. You can adjust the heat, cooking time, and even the placement of the fish on the grill to achieve the desired level of doneness. This level of control is especially important when cooking delicate fish, which can easily overcook or fall apart if not handled properly.<\/p>\n<h3>Choosing the Right Fish<\/h3>\n<p>Not all fish are created equal when it comes to grilling. Some fish, such as salmon, tuna, and swordfish, have a firm texture and are well-suited for grilling. These fish can withstand the high heat of the grill without falling apart, and they develop a delicious crust on the outside while remaining moist and tender on the inside.<\/p>\n<p>Other fish, such as tilapia, catfish, and flounder, have a more delicate texture and may require a little more care when grilling. These fish are best grilled on a preheated grill with a light coating of oil to prevent them from sticking. You may also want to use a grilling basket or a piece of aluminum foil to help keep the fish intact.<\/p>\n<p>When choosing fish for grilling, it&#8217;s important to select fresh, high-quality fish. Look for fish that has clear, bright eyes, shiny skin, and a fresh, oceanic smell. Avoid fish that has a dull or cloudy appearance, a strong fishy odor, or any signs of spoilage.<\/p>\n<h3>Preparing the Grill<\/h3>\n<p>Before you start grilling fish, it&#8217;s important to prepare the grill properly. Start by cleaning the grill grates to remove any debris or residue from previous grilling sessions. You can use a grill brush to scrub the grates clean, or you can soak them in a solution of warm, soapy water and then rinse them thoroughly.<\/p>\n<p>Once the grill grates are clean, preheat the grill to medium-high heat. This will ensure that the fish cooks quickly and evenly, and it will also help to prevent the fish from sticking to the grates. You can use a grill thermometer to monitor the temperature of the grill and adjust the heat as needed.<\/p>\n<h3>Seasoning the Fish<\/h3>\n<p>Seasoning the fish is an important step in the grilling process. It not only adds flavor to the fish, but it also helps to protect the fish from the high heat of the grill. There are many different ways to season fish, but some of the most popular seasonings include sal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, and lemon juice.<\/p>\n<p>You can season the fish before or after grilling, depending on your personal preference. If you&#8217;re seasoning the fish before grilling, make sure to rub the seasonings into the fish evenly, and let the fish sit at room temperature for about 15 minutes to allow the flavors to meld. If you&#8217;re seasoning the fish after grilling, you can sprinkle the seasonings on the fish while it&#8217;s still hot, or you can serve the fish with a side of sauce or dressing.<\/p>\n<h3>Grilling the Fish<\/h3>\n<p>Once the grill is preheated and the fish is seasoned, it&#8217;s time to start grilling. Place the fish on the grill grates, making sure to leave some space between the pieces of fish. Close the lid of the grill and let the fish cook for about 3-4 minutes per side, or until the fish is opaque and flakes easily with a fork.<\/p>\n<p>When grilling fish, it&#8217;s important to avoid flipping the fish too often, as this can cause the fish to fall apart. Instead, let the fish cook on one side for a few minutes before flipping it over. You can use a spatula or a pair of tongs to flip the fish, but be careful not to press down on the fish too hard, as this can cause the fish to lose its moisture.<\/p>\n<h3>Serving the Fish<\/h3>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/www.bbqshinpa.com\/uploads\/24221\/small\/sn63pb37-0-6mma4858.jpg\"><\/p>\n<p>Once the fish is cooked, it&#8217;s time to serve it. You can serve the fish on a platter or on individual plates, and you can garnish it with fresh herbs, lemon wedges, or a side of sauce or dressing.
